The University of Nottingham is offering its Developing Solutions Master’s Scholarship for 2025, aimed at empowering students from Africa, South Asia, and selected Commonwealth countries. This scholarship provides 50% or 100% coverage of full-time master’s tuition fees for students committed to making a difference in key sectors such as economic development, environmental sustainability, and social or political reform in their home countries.

1. Overview of the Scholarship
The Developing Solutions Master’s Scholarship was created in 2001 to support outstanding students from underrepresented regions. The goal is to help passionate students contribute to the development of their home countries in various sectors such as economic growth, environmental sustainability, and social progress. This scholarship supports students pursuing master’s degrees at the University of Nottingham for the academic year 2025/2026.
2. Scholarship Benefits
The University of Nottingham offers:
- Scholarships covering 50% or 100% of tuition fees for one-year master’s programs.
- Open to students in:
- Faculty of Engineering
- Faculty of Medicine and Health Sciences
- Faculty of Science
- Faculty of Social Sciences
3. Eligibility Criteria
To qualify for this scholarship, applicants must:
- Be domiciled in Africa, India, or one of the selected Commonwealth countries (listed below).
- Be classified as an overseas student for tuition purposes.
- Hold an offer to start a full-time master’s (including MRes) at the University of Nottingham for 2025/2026.
- Be studying in one of the following faculties: Engineering, Medicine, Science, or Social Sciences.

You are ineligible if you:
- Are a current or past student of the University of Nottingham.
- Have previously studied outside of your home country.
- Are currently studying in the UK.
4. Countries Eligible for the Scholarship
This scholarship is open to all African countries, as well as nations such as:
- Anguilla, Antigua and Barbuda, Bangladesh, Barbados, Belize, Bermuda, British Virgin Islands, Brunei, Cayman Islands, Dominica, Falkland Islands, Fiji, Gibraltar, Grenada, Guyana, India, Jamaica, Kiribati, Malaysia, Maldives, Montserrat, Nauru, Nepal, Pakistan, Papua New Guinea, Pitcairn Islands, Samoa, Solomon Islands, Sri Lanka, St Helena, St Kitts and Nevis, St Lucia, St Vincent and the Grenadines, Tonga, Trinidad and Tobago, Tristan da Cunha, Turks and Caicos Islands, Tuvalu and Vanuatu.
5. Application Process
Step 1: Apply for and receive an offer to study a full-time master’s (including MRes) at the University of Nottingham for 2025/2026.
Step 2: Once you have an offer, submit your scholarship application through the NottinghamHub portal.
Step 3: For MRes applicants, email the scholarships team at scholarship-assistant@nottingham.ac.uk for further instructions.
6. Application Criteria
Applications will be evaluated based on:
- Demonstration of a clear vision and plan for contributing to the development of key sectors (economic, environmental, social, or political) in the applicant’s home country.
- How the course of study at Nottingham aligns with and supports these goals.
- The applicant’s academic merit and reasons for choosing the University of Nottingham.
Ensure that your responses to the application questions are concise and within the word limits provided.
7. Important Considerations
- You must have an offer of admission before applying for the scholarship.
- The offer does not need to be accepted before submitting your scholarship application.
- Scholarship funds will not be paid directly to you but will be deducted from your tuition fees.
- This scholarship cannot be combined with other competitive scholarships from the University of Nottingham.
8. Scholarship Requirements
- Scholarship recipients will receive either 50% or 100% tuition fee coverage.
- Only students who accept their offer to study at the University of Nottingham will be eligible for the scholarship award.
9. Key Dates and Deadlines
- Application Deadline: Wednesday, 16 April 2025.
- Outcome Announcement: Scholarship recipients will be contacted by the end of May 2025.
